Sony VAIO VGN-FW455J/H 16.4-Inch Laptop – Gray
- Intel Core 2 Duo T6500 Processor (2.10GHz)
- 4 GB RAM memory
- 320 GB Hard Drive, Blu-ray Disc support – BD ROM
- Genuine Microsoft Windows Vista Home Premium 64-bit
- 16.4-Inch XBRITE-ECO Technology

A couple of months ago I decided to upgrade from my toshiba satellite laptop. I was going to buy another toshiba until I came across this during my research and decided this laptop was the best bang for my buck. What do I like about it? Everything!! I love the large memory and the 320g hard drive is double of my toshiba. I don’t regret jumping from toshiba brand to sony. The built in webcam and microphone are great. They work perfectly with aim, yahoo, and skype. I was easily able connect to my wireless router without reinstalling the software. The only downside is the battery. I will be ordering a large capacity battery soon. I can’t wait hook up my sony hd camcorder and start editing my home videos. I would definitely recommend this laptop to friends.

All in all, its good value for money
Just remember to upgrade the wireless adaptor drivers from Intel as the default one keeps dropping connection.
